用轻量云服务器从零搭建VERT:基于FFmpeg的文件转换项目部署教程
最近因为工作和个人琐事的繁忙所以好几个月没怎么写文章了,排名都快要掉到100后了。。。。。所以赶紧趁空闲时间来写写几篇文章吧。
一,项目介绍
VERT 是一个使用 FFmpeg、ImageMagick 和 Pandoc 等开源工具构建的文件转换平台。它支持多种文件格式的转换,包括音频、图片和文档的本地处理,视频文件则通过高效的云服务器进行处理,实现零延迟、隐私保障、快速转换的功能。
本次教程通过Docker 部署的方式来将这个开源项目搞活。
二,成果展示
三,服务器购买及环境搭建
1.进入服务器活动专区,挑选合适的服务器,现在服务器活动力度很大!最低一年128就能带回家,如果你想长期拥有可以继续滑动鼠标看看下面的活动,3年5年机优惠力度更大。
2.挑选到合适服务器后,点击立即购买,在安装时直接选宝塔面板安装就行,简单高效!这里给轻量团队点赞!直接一步到位。
3.等待几分钟后就可以在右上角的站内信看到服务器和面板的登录密码了!下面就开始搭建了。
四,项目部署
因为宝塔面板直接一键部署了,那么环境这些就不啰嗦了。。。
1.在站内信找到信息,然后在浏览器粘贴宝塔面板地址,输入账号密码进行登录,第一次会提示安装默认环境,我们关闭窗口。
2.在左边找到docker,然后根据提示安装docker,安装完成后在设置里查看运行状态开启!
3.然后点击左边的终端,输入服务器的root密码进行登录。
4.root登录后,输入下面的指令后回车,等待部署安装完成。
docker run -d \ --restart unless-stopped \ -p 3000:80 \ --name vert \ ghcr.io/vert-sh/vert:latest
5.部署完成后,在浏览器上输入你的ip+端口号3000,也就是127.0.0.1:3000,然后直接就可以打开了。
五,注意事项及结语
说得很多的地方就是端口了,一般小白在部署项目或环境时,这个是相当会漏掉的一步,所以在运行项目时先检查一下端口是否打开。
因为有 Docker 部署所以一切变得更简单了,下次在寻找开源项目时会尽量挑选有 Docker部署的项目,方便大家能直接上手。
最后放上开源项目地址https://github.com/VERT-sh/VERT

浙公网安备 33010602011771号